Bharat Sanchar Nigam Limited (abbreviated BSNL) offers mobile and fixed communications, including both dial-up and broadband internet, phone service, mobile phone and mobile internet, as well as television over internet (IPTV). Mobile phone service is offered under the BSNL Mobile brand.

CA Nikunj (@NikunjSOF) reportedA Small IT Company Turning Into a Growth Story Q1 FY27 Numbers Revenue: ₹50.5 Crore (up 10.5% compared to last year — a bit slow, but solid). Operating Profit (EBITDA): ₹10.4 Crore (up a massive 89% compared to last year). Profit Margins: Jumped sharply. EBITDA margin hit 20.6% (up from 12% last year), and Net Profit margin reached 11.9%. What Does XtraNet Actually Do? They split their business across four main areas: Data Centre Infrastructure & IT Operations (48% of revenue): Setting up data centres, servers, cloud setups, cybersecurity, and running ongoing 24/7 technical support. This brings in steady, recurring income. Enterprise Applications (26%): Setting up software like ERP systems and digital workflows for businesses. Digital Services (12%): Cloud migration, AI, IoT, and using their low-code platform called Synergy. Proprietary Platforms (14%): Selling their own software products, like XtraTrust (used for digital signatures and secure online verification). The Big Positives (Why Investors Are Watching) Growing Fast Historically: Revenue jumped from ₹233 Crore in FY24 to ₹365 Crore in FY26. Margins Are Exploding: Because they are selling more software and managed services instead of cheap hardware, their profit margins have climbed from 8.4% to over 20%. Strong Order Book: They have ₹373 Crore worth of confirmed orders waiting to be executed (over half of which will be delivered this year), plus a massive ₹1,200 Crore bid pipeline. Notable clients include RailTel, BSNL, and BLS E-Services. The Risks to Watch Out For Working Capital & Debt: Because they work a lot with government and PSU clients (~47% of revenue), payments take time, meaning cash gets locked up, and debt has gone up slightly. Slower Top-Line Growth: Revenue only grew 10.5% in Q1. The whole investment thesis depends on whether they can turn that big order book into actual cash while keeping their profit margins high. The Bottom Line XtraNet is trying to transform from a regular, low-margin IT contractor into a high-margin digital infrastructure and software product company. What matters next: Over the next 6 to 8 quarters, investors need to watch if they can convert their orders into real cash, grow their software platform sales, and keep their profit margins above 18%. If they pull it off, they could become a major player in India’s digital growth story.
